Summer seems to arrived in the South of France and we realise that the cheap vehicle type 12v fans we bought are rubbish!! very noisy!!
We would like to get a couple of decent fans which we could mount in different positions as required. |Not more than 8" diameter and ideally with different speed settings.
Your recommendations appreciated as always.
 
Caframo 757 - now seems to be called the Ultimate. Quiet 2 speed.

I also bought 2 caframos after recommendations from the forum and can agree they work well and are very quiet, i especially like the timer mode which switches the fan off after a set time , especially useful if you go ashore and forget that you put it on , i also use mine to circulate the heat from the flue on the drip feed heater, so it works a lot in the uk winters too and hasnt missed a beat since i fitted it - happy customer

We have three Caframo Ultimates we bought after recommendations on the forum. Great fans. Quiet for the amount of air they push, don't use many amps, and did I mention how much air they push? I have one on me now, fantastic.

Not cheap, but hopefully worth it!
